    Mine cracked around the nozzle after only 2 months, about 2 hours worth of use. (Purchased 2024) Unlike yours, the cracks in mine are a serious issue as it will fall to bits if I touch the cracked pieces. It astounds me that Makita are still selling these with a known issue, so easily addressed by using a better choice of plastic, and making the end of the nozzle 90° instead of the 45° for the sake of aesthetics. Glad to hear that yours has not crumbled....yet.
